Job Description

 

Summary

Serves as a relationship manager and advisor for assigned students to deliver a positive learning experience; advises, provides academic counsel, and proactive support to students from acceptance and initial enrollment through program completion

Essential Job Functions

  • Provides ongoing academic advising to undergraduate and graduate students
  • Assists students with course selection and registration, course waivers, withdrawals and course drops, and other academic-related administrative requests
  • Establishes and maintains ongoing contact with students through a variety of communication methods, including telephone, email, workshops and seminars, blogs, and social media sites
  • Answers customer questions in a professional and courteous manner; employs a collaborative approach to problem-solving questions or concerns from students
  • Establishes and maintains collaborative and cooperative relationships with staff, faculty, and other internal constituencies to resolve student issues related to enrollment in programs
  • Builds relationships with students by providing guidance on time management, study skills, career exploration, and other areas of need
  • Uses analytics data to track student progress and outcomes in courses; provides proactive outreach to students who appear to be experiencing difficulties
  • Conducts ongoing reviews of assigned students' academic progress and records, monitoring retention of assigned students against the university's retention goals; implements outreach and communications accordingly
  • Assists with implementing, monitoring, and measuring retention strategies for students; identifies opportunities for improvement in providing students with a positive student experience
  • Performs other duties as assigned

 

Required Qualifications

  • Minimum of a master’s degree
  • Experience working in academic advising in higher education, telemarketing or other related experience 
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ills

 

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with Ellucian Banner, Degree Works, Starfish
